    20, WINCOMBE LANE, SHAFTESBURY, SP7 8PN

    This terraced freehold property on Wincombe Lane last sold in May 2024 for £208,000. Based on price growth in the SP7 district since then, its estimated current value is £209,497 — placing it in the 27th percentile nationally and the 18th percentile within SP7. The property covers 66 m² (710 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£3,174 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of A.

    District Context — SP7

    SP7 covers the Dorset area around Shaftesbury and the surrounding rural villages and market towns in the north of the county. It is a predominantly rural district with a character shaped by historic market towns, countryside, and a relatively mature residential population.
